Stick to the best technique and form and your arms will grow! “MY BEST ADVICE FOR BIGGER ARMS IS TO SPLIT YOUR ROUTINE.” We know you change your arm workouts often but give us an example of exercises you perform during an arms session? For triceps I might do the following: ■ Rope pushdowns – 3x15 ■ Single arm extensions – 3x15 ■ Dumbbell kick backs – 3x15 ■ Dips – 3x15 My biceps routine might consist of: ■ EZ bar curls – 3x15 ■ Alternating dumbbell curls – 3x12 ■ Single arm curls on preacher bench – 3x10 ■ Hammer curls – 3x12-15 Are you happy with your arms? I am never happy! Show me a bodybuilder who is happy with his body. That is why we do what we do. Give our readers the most valuable trick in your arms arsenal. When I do my volume workouts I try to keep my rest periods to a minimum between sets to enhance blood flow and get a greater pump in the arms. Also, I don't like to lock out on movements to ensure I keep constant tension on the targeted muscles. Whenever I lock out when I do arms I put more stress on my joints and not on the muscles I actually want to grow. It is small adjustments like these that will make a difference in anyone's workout and, more importantly, your results.
